Good introduction to often forgotten stories
I like that the show highlights cases and stories of Black and Brown women and is shining a light on such cases. There was definitely a void in the audio space for such stories. However, the investigative aspect and research of the cases is lacking and the host definitely speaks from a slanted perspective without any research to really support her opinions. The tone of the host’s voice is great (calming) but her speaking style is a little disjointed with tons of unnecessary pauses or emphasis that don’t really make sense (grammar could use some work as well). Otherwise I would suggest a listen to the podcast as a base to learn about these often forgotten stories but seek actual factual information from other sources.
